When I was newer, for my Water I had a 32 oz water bottle measured off on the side in 1 oz increments. I would fill it up and pour some into a cup--drink the cup eventually, pour another---I could always see how much I had drunk by the level in the bottle. I do the same now, but I drink out of a 16 oz glass and just make a tick mark on my food journal when I finish one. At the end of the day there are always 4 or 5 ticks=64 or 80 oz.

For food, I measured and counted what I measured because sometimes I'd put the leftover half-tablespoon of cottage cheese back in the refrigerator and eat it later. I had already counted it, so it was kind of "free" food.

For my fluids I have a H2O on the go Water bottle that holds 74.4 o of Water. I mix it up the night before (add little flavour like lemon) and put it in the fridge then I pour off the next day into my insulated drink container and drink from that. At the end of the day I need to have drank the whole main bottle to reset up for the next day. Usually I finish early evening and just fill my insulated drink container for extra water for the day. Keeps me in check.

For food I prep different foods (usually on a weekend) and then I put a serving into a snack size sandwich baggy. Freeze on a tray (so they do not stick to each other) and then put the frozen food into a larger freezer baggie to keep the food together. Then I just pull out the food either the night before or 2 nights before to defrost in the fridge. I get a variety of foods that I do not have to cook all the time. And they are portioned out so I do not have to keep track of the food.

This works for me very well.

I am a psycho-recycler so I re-use my 16.5 oz Water bottles. Every morning I fill them up (4 of them) with water, add my benefiber and sometimes something like crystal lite or a similar product. When I have finished the 4 bottles I have had my 64 oz of fluids. I can take 1 or 2 with me when I go out and about. It really makes it easy for me. To keep track of my Protein and everything I eat I have an app on my phone called Calorie Count. Online it's caloriecount.com. There are numerous apps, but this one is free. It keeps track of your food as well as water, the amounts of protein, carbs, fat and all the other nutrients and Vitamins. It tracks your weight and BMI. It has a huge database of foods, but you can also add your own custom foods. best of all...it's really easy to use!
